Output e6acbe5bfb01761228d26c338371dedf5a49d72e02e5d04dd71c6a8e14404b0f:67

value
74582
script pubkey
OP_0 OP_PUSHBYTES_32 c6d16aa8730eb88e62a1fc98e96b379c65dcc9783c55bc47b98f3bae77116ae9
address
bc1qcmgk42rnp6uguc4pljvwj6ehn3jaejtc832mc3ae3ua6uac3dt5slwkzrm
transaction
e6acbe5bfb01761228d26c338371dedf5a49d72e02e5d04dd71c6a8e14404b0f
confirmations
5173
spent
true